31:18
A slender lead for the Eagles at half time. Despite their significant advantage in the inside 50 count (37-21), West Coasts forwards have struggled to gain control, winning just 10 percent of their one-on-one contests in the first half.

28:41
West Coast extend their lead at three quarter time, built off their slightly changed game style. A plus-12 differential in uncontested marks was in stark contrast to the first half, while the Eagles played on after a mark just four percent of the time - in the first half, that was up at 38 percent.

29:59
The Eagles record a hard fought victory against the Crows, where the weight of territory eventually told. The Eagles recorded a time in forward half advantage of 64 percent for the game, leading to a very lopsided inside 50 count of 63-41. Their 11-6 advantage in marks inside 50 also helped convert enough chances to kick a winning score.
